Serving the Community of Cublington
Cublington Parish Council acts as the first tier of local government, playing a vital role in influencing decisions that impact our Parish. We work closely with other Local Authorities, including Aylesbury Vale District Council and Bucks County Council, to ensure our community's voice is heard and acted upon.
Our Role:
- Infrastructure Management: We oversee the maintenance of local amenities and public spaces.
- Community Engagement: We gather residents' views on future housing needs, employment, and social infrastructure to guide the Vale of Aylesbury Local Plan.
- Community Support: We help improve residents' quality of life by collaborating with other local organizations.
Recent Initiatives:
- Controlled Development: Based on the 2012 Parish Plan, the Council is committed to managing a limit of approximately 10 new “affordable” homes over a 20-year period, ensuring development aligns with the community’s wishes.
- Highways & Safety: Addressing concerns about traffic speed and inconsiderate parking in the village to improve safety.
- Facilities Management: Continuing to maintain and enhance shared spaces like Orchard Ground and the local playground.
